NICKERSON, Carole Jean – age 79, of Overton Yarmouth Co., N.S. passed away suddenly on September 1, 2018 in Kentville Regional Hospital. Born September 24, 1938 in Tiverton, Digby Co., she was a daughter to the late Edison and Elinor (Thompson) Outhouse. Carole was passionate about dogs. She was a breeder of Labrador Retrievers and Lhasa Apso’s owning her own business called Carho Kennel’s. She was a lifetime member of the Canadian Kennel Club, member of the Atlantic Labrador Owners Club, Lhasa Apso Club of Canada, and more recently the West Nova Kennell Club. She was a founding member and first president of the Yarmouth S.P.C.A. In her younger years she worked at the Metropolit­an Café and then Harris Quick and Tastey, all while raising her family. Carole also enjoyed gardening, both flowers and vegetable, and bird watching.
